The festivities kicking off the Fourth of July weekend are an annual event at Ironton. The party is really great and theres a fabulous view of the fireworks at Coors Field, Hooper says. Were not downtown, but were pretty close -- and, unlike downtown, weve got plenty of free parking.
The artists in the show, who will be exhibiting new work, all have studios at Ironton, including two new residents -- Chase DeForest, a furniture-maker, and Yoshitomo Saito, a sculptor. There wasnt a curator, notes Hooper. Instead, its been pretty collaborative, with each artist being given a certain amount of space.
